Daydreamer (video game)

Daydreamer is a side-scrolling, action-adventure platformer developed and published by Roland Studios. Initially released in 2016 for PC, it later became available on Mac and Linux platforms. The game is known for its hand-painted art style, melancholic atmosphere, and challenging gameplay.

The player controls a young protagonist named Finn, who suffers from vivid daydreams and social anxiety. Finn finds himself transported into his own fantastical dream worlds, which serve as the game's levels. The narrative explores themes of escapism, mental health, and self-acceptance.

Gameplay primarily revolves around navigating intricate levels, overcoming environmental obstacles, and defeating enemies through skillful platforming and combat. Finn utilizes a limited moveset, emphasizing precision and timing. The difficulty stems from the level design and unforgiving enemy encounters.

The game's soundtrack, composed by Thomas Regin, features ambient and orchestral pieces that complement the game's somber mood and ethereal visuals. The music aims to evoke feelings of loneliness, wonder, and introspection.

Daydreamer received mixed reviews upon release. While praised for its art style, music, and thematic exploration, it was criticized for its high difficulty and sometimes clunky controls. Despite the mixed reception, the game has garnered a small but dedicated following, appreciative of its unique atmosphere and challenging gameplay experience.
